Erin Andrews is going through her seventh round of IVF, and she doesn't want others who have experienced fertility struggles to feel alone.
In a new essay on Bulletin on Wednesday, the sports broadcaster opened up about her difficult process of trying to start a family, revealing that she's been going through IVF since she was 35. «It's a time-consuming and emotionally draining process,» she shared of in vitro fertilization. «This is my 7th one, and I've been going through these treatments since I was 35 years old.» «I'm now 43, so my body is kind of stacked against me.
I have been trying to do IVF treatment for a while now, but sometimes it doesn't go the way you want it. Your body just doesn't allow it,» she wrote.
